Making Family Memories in Mexico 🌴


Our Mexico trip was packed with experiences that each of us will remember for a long time. We made it a priority to unplug, be present, and soak in every moment together.


One of the highlights of the trip was parasailing. Oliver loved it so much that he didn’t just go once… he went twice. Seeing him light up while flying above the ocean was one of those core memory moments you don’t forget as a parent.


We also went whale watching, which turned into a full family adventure. Gordon quickly became the expert lookout, scanning the water and calling out every splash and fin. There’s nothing quite like seeing whales in their natural habitat, it’s humbling, exciting, and unforgettable.


Then came snorkeling, where Kaleb was in his element. He spotted colorful tropical fish and couldn’t stop talking about them afterward. Watching your kids experience the world with curiosity and excitement is one of the best parts of traveling.


Of course, there was also lots of swimming, sunshine, and some truly amazing food. Mexico never disappoints when it comes to fresh flavors, relaxing beach days, and that slower pace that reminds you to breathe.
